    Clearwater restaurant came highly recommended and now I know why!…read more With beautiful view of the pier and sea and fishing and tour boats passing by, but most of all the sea lions located just in-front of the restaurant. Besides the view the food is exceptionally fresh and delicious, I ordered the New Seafood platter so I could try a lot of different items on the menu. The chilled Dungeness crab was very good and tasty. No need to add anything! The fresh shucked oysters were tasty and fresh and clean. The crab dip was exceptionally good with chucks of crab meat to eat with the fried won ton chips & crackers. The ceviche was okay and also the spicy shrimp salad. The clam chowder was very good and flavorful and it was okay on the thicker side, came out nice and hot not warm. My wife had the Halibut & garlic fries which the French fries were very tasty and crispy and the halibut was great with a lightly breaded batter. Service was great and waiter was friendly Restroom they have 1 on the 1st floor and another one on the 2nd floor to be shared by both men & women. Restroom was clean only thing with the amount of customers they can accommodate you most likely have to wait to use the restroom. Entrance is about 4 steps to enter with hand rail on one side, did not see a wheelchair accessible ramp. Pets are allowed. We saw couple of retrievers seating outside with their owners.
